Overall Meaning

The lyrics of Doris Day's "At Last" speak volumes about the joy and relief that comes when love is finally found after a long period of loneliness and heartache. In the first verse, the singer talks about how she has never been particularly taken with the beauty of the night sky or moonlight. However, the arrival of a special someone in her life changes everything. She describes the moment that she fell under their spell, feeling totally and completely captivated by their presence.


The chorus of the song is where the joy and ecstasy of newfound love really shines through. The lyrics describe how the singer's life has been transformed now that she has finally found the love she has been seeking for so long. Her days of loneliness are behind her and everything in the world seems more vibrant and alive. She uses vivid imagery to paint a picture of the way she feels now: the skies above are blue, her heart is wrapped in clover, and she has found a dream that she can call her own. The thrill of being with this person is something that she has never experienced before, and it's clear that they make her feel incredibly happy and fulfilled.


The bridge of the song provides a more detailed description of the moment that the singer fell in love. She talks about the thrill of pressing her cheek against her lover's and feeling a sense of magic and wonder. With just a smile, this person has cast a spell over her, transporting her to a kind of heavenly realm where their love reigns supreme. It's a powerful and moving tribute to the transformative power of love and the way that it can turn even the grayest, most desolate life into something that feels full of light and possibility.
